I don't feel so good thanks to the BBC

Adultery, family breakup, bullying - all part of the BBC's new "feelgood" drama series, All The Small Things, which started last night. And those were just the obvious things as there were plenty of less apparent issues smuggled in as well - such as racism, sexism, feminism and discrimination.

The series is ostensibly conservative - church, choir, middle class, affluence - but couldn't be more liberal left. It's indicative of the institutionalised leftism that infests the BBC and a prime example of why that institution needs serious reform.

The BBC tagged the series as "feelgood", but if this is what makes them feel good, then it is even worse than I thought.
